What happens when appendicitis occurs? ——Analysis of the causes and prevention of appendicitis

Appendicitis is a common acute abdomen, mostly affecting people aged 10-30 years, but it can occur at any age. In recent years, with the accelerated pace of life and changes in dietary structure, the incidence of appendicitis has increased. 2. Typical symptoms of appendicitis

According to recent clinical data released by tertiary hospitals, the symptoms of appendicitis show the following patterns:

SymptomsProbability of occurrenceduration
Metastatic right lower abdominal pain95%Worsening in 12-24 hours
Nausea and vomiting80%Accompanied by abdominal pain
Fever (low grade fever)75%Below 38℃
Loss of appetite90%persist

3. Which groups of people are more likely to get appendicitis?

Based on recent health big data analysis, the following groups of people need to pay special attention to preventing appendicitis:

1.youth group: 15-25 years old has the highest incidence rate, accounting for 35% of all cases

2.People with irregular diet: People who often skip breakfast and overeat have a 2.5 times increased risk

3.Chronic constipation patients: Slow intestinal peristalsis leading to poor emptying of the appendix

4.People with low immunity: Such as diabetic patients and those taking immunosuppressants for a long time

5.Those with family history: People with a history of appendicitis in their immediate family members are at increased risk

5. Latest research progress on appendicitis

1.Popularization of minimally invasive surgery: The proportion of laparoscopic appendectomies has reached 85%, and the recovery time has been shortened to 3-5 days.

2.New options for antibiotic treatment: For simple appendicitis, the success rate of drug treatment can reach 70%

3.Artificial Intelligence Assisted Diagnosis: CT image AI recognition accuracy reaches 95%, greatly improving early diagnosis rate
